21 cases of Covid-19 in Niagara today (November 24)

10 in hospital with the virus

NRPH reported 21 new cases of COVID-19 in the region on Wednesday.

Following 24 new recoveries, the number of active cases was 189, with the death toll remaining unchanged.

The number of hospitalized patients has dropped to 10, of which 5 are unvaccinated and 4 fully vaccinated.

One is partially vaccinated.
